What smells fishy?

All TEN bidders have hid their identity. If you are an honest person bidding $800 on a $10,000 tractor, what do you have to hide?

The tractor "checked out OK" (the seller may have it on consignment and not actually own it) Sounds like they looked at it and now want to sell it.

How many people in Pennsylvania tell a potential buyer the price of an item and then say "in US dollars" How many different dollars do they use in PA?
A man goes into a PA convienance store to buy a couple sodas. The clerk is going to say $2.21 in US dollars????

I think these scammers might feel justified taking advantage of someone who would take advantage of someone selling somthing so far below value... Just like the ones who send the emails offering you a big chunk of several hundred or even millions of dollars if you claim to be the heir of some important so and so who was killed somewhere. If you get taken while tring to take someone....well of course 2 wrongs dont make a right.

Anyway as the old saying goes: "if its too good to be true, it probably is (not true)". still works. The scams are even worse on classic car ads where $ 30-50,000 cars are usually offered for $4995. Enough people pull these scams that some must get away with someones money. almost always from someone with a g mail or hotmail account too.
